Bluegrass event to benefit DeKalb libraries

By April Hunt
Jan 27, 2013

The DeKalb Library Foundation will host an evening of bluegrass music and books later this year as a fundraiser for the county’s 22 branches.

The event runs from 7 p.m. to 10:30 p.m. March 9 at the Decatur library and features mystery authors Joshilyn Jackson and Karen White in a reception, book signing and silent auction. The bluegrass band Dappled Grays will headline the event.

Tickets are $65 in advance and $75 at the door. All proceeds benefit the county’s libraries.
